libevent 是一个C语言编写,轻量级开源高性能事件框架。事件驱动,支持多种IO多路复用(如epoll),支持注册优先级等 // 头文件 #include <event2/event.h> // 创建一个事件处理框架 struct event_base *event_base_new(void); // 销毁一个事件处理框架 void event_base_free(s
libevent的一次性初始化event_init()或event_base_new() 启用通知 声明一个事件结构并调用event_set()来初始化该结构的成员 event_add()将该结构添加到受监控事件列表中,只要事件结构处于活动状态,它就必须保持分配状态。 循环和分派事件 event_dispatch() I/O 缓冲器 该库在常规事件回调之上提供了一个缓冲事件。
事件通知功能是将 DBbrain 7 * 24小时异常诊断模块的诊断结果,通过渠道(目前支持短信、电话、微信、企业微信、邮件、站内信)通知给用户或通过webhook(目前支持企业微信群机器人 webhook、钉钉群机器人 webhook、飞书群机器人 webhook)通知给对应企业微信群、钉钉群、飞书群。 用户可根据需要配置通知中的诊断项、通知事...
一个简易的Android事件通知库,使用RxJava和Javassist设计,拒绝使用反射,保证性能高效稳定。 该项目是从RxUtil中分离出RxBus相关,并进行功能增强。如果你对RxJava的使用还不满足于RxBus, 你可以移步RxUtil和RxUtil2。 关于我 特征 支持多事件定义。 支持自定义数据携带。
1) 通知和事件是Poco库中支持的两种消息通知机制,目的是为了在源对象(source)发生某事件(something)时能够及时通知目的对象(target) 2) 使用Poco中的通知,必须注意通知对象(target)也可称观察者(observer)将无法得知事件源的情况。Poco::NotificationCenter和Poco::NotificationQueue是消息传递的中间载体,用来对源(source...
简介:RxBus 一个简易、非反射的Android事件通知库 RxBus 一个简易的Android事件通知库,使用RxJava和Javassist设计,拒绝使用反射,保证性能高效稳定。 该项目是从RxUtil中分离出RxBus相关,并进行功能增强。如果你对RxJava的使用还不满足于RxBus, 你可以移步RxUtil和RxUtil2。
事件通知 SetEventSubscription - 配置事件订阅设置 GetEventSubscription - 获取事件订阅设置 GetAutonomousNotifyEventContent - 获取实例自治事件内容 GetAutonomousNotifyEventsInRange - 获取指定类型或范围的通知事件 诊断报告 缓存分析 SQL限流 SQL诊断 Key分析 查询治理 SQL洞察 企业版管理 实例会话 空间分析 锁优化 索...
#鸿蒙通关秘籍#libevent库的事件通知机制如何工作libevent库通过事件通知机制来进行事件处理。首先,需要对...
生库者库程首先判断waitinfo库象的deque是否库空如果不库空库明存在消库者库程等待库从deque一个waitinfo库象灌入notification消息库放信量激活消库者库程 POCO C++库学习和分析 -- 通知和事件 (三) 4. 异步通知 4.1 NotificationQueue 类 Poco 中的异步通知是通过 NotificationQueue 类来实现的,同它功能类似...